Attractions in Ketchum are numerous. Take a stroll down Main Street to discover the modern art galleries and boutiques amongst original brick buildings that maintain the western pioneer charm. The Sawtooth Scenic Byway offers stunning scenery as does the Sawtooth National Forest. Explore this page to discover what to see in and around Ketchum.

The Sawtooth Wilderness is over 217,000 acres and is considered the crown jewel of Idaho. Here you will discover nature's amazing beauty characterized by high granitic peaks and narrow glacial valleys. Explore the deep, secluded valleys covered with massive stands of trees, alpine lakes and wildflowers. The Basin Gulch in the Ketchum District consists of 1,175 acres of alpine vegetation, waterfalls, scree meadows and white bark pine stands.
Sawtooth Scenic Byway
This 115 mile long byway begins in Shoshone featuring the Black magic Canyon
geological attraction. Heading north takes you through farmlands to the resort
towns of Hailey, Ketchum and Sun Valley. Continuing on through the Boulder
Mountains to Galena Pass provides views of the Sawtooth Mountains and leads you
through the Sawtooth Recreation Area, a great place for wildlife viewing. In
Stanley this byway ends where the Sawtooth meets the Ponderosa Pine and Salmon
River Scenic Byways. Allow three hours for this adventure.
